"Diversity
in the Classroom: Promoting Educational Empowerment for All" to be Held
Oct. 5
Norfolk, Va.- Norfolk State University will sponsor the Eighth Annual Dewitt Wallace-Reader's Digest Pathways to Teaching Project and Teacher Recruitment Project from 8 a.m.- 4 p.m., Friday, Oct. 5 in Little Theatre of Brown Memorial Hall. This year's conference theme "Diversity in the Classroom: Promoting Educational Empowerment for All" will offer teachers, administrators and community representatives successful strategies for working with urban and diverse students. The opening session speaker will be Jeffrey Howard, founder and president of the Efficacy Institute in Waltham, Mass. He is nationally renowned for his work in training teachers and school administrators to work with urban students. The luncheon speaker is Brenda Andrews, publisher and editor-in-chief of the New Journal and Guide newspaper. She will provide a different perspective on working with diverse students. In addition to the keynote speakers' presentations, the conference will also offer stimulating and informative workshops, which will address diversity issues and concerns, and provide successful strategies for working with diverse students The cost for the conference, which includes conference materials, a continental breakfast and luncheon, is $50 for pre-registered guest. The deadline for pre-registration is Sept. 30. On-site registration will be available and at a fee of $60. Reduced fees are available for retirees and students.
